#1d5b1e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1d5b1e is composed of 11.4% red, 35.7% green and 11.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 67% yellow and 64.3% black. It has a hue angle of 121 degrees, a saturation of 51.7% and a lightness of 23.5%. #1d5b1e color hex could be obtained by blending #3ab63c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#1d5b1e color description : Very dark lime green.
#1d5b1e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1d5b1e has RGB values of R:29, G:91, B:30 and CMYK values of C:0.68, M:0, Y:0.67, K:0.64. Its decimal value is 1923870.
